AH-Software is the software brand of AHS Co., Ltd. (original full name: Artist House Solutions Co., Ltd. ),[ 5] an importer of digital audio workstations and encoders in Tokyo, Japan . It is also known as the developer of Voiceroid and a number of Vocaloid voicebanks.
Products and services [ edit ]
AHS released their first Vocaloids on December 4, 2009, named SF-A2 Miki , Kaai Yuki , and Hiyama Kiyoteru . Kaai Yuki became the first Vocaloid to use a child's voice. AHS also published a Hello Kitty -based Vocaloid, Nekomura Iroha , based on the Kittyler featured in the game Hello Kitty to Issho! Block Crash 123!! in cooperation with Sanrio . AHS are also heading the first project led by producers working with the software.[ 6]

Voiceroid
Tsukuyomi Shouta ; based on a seven-year-old male.
Tsukuyomi Ai ; based on a five-year-old female.
Yoshida-Kun ; based on the character from Eagle Talon .[ 14]
Tsurumaki Maki ; a teenage female musician voiced by Tomoe Tamiyasu .[ 15] [ 16]
Yuzuki Yukari
Tohoku Zunko ; a teenage female created to promote the recovery of the Tohoku region. She was released as a Vocaloid on June 5, 2014.[ 17]
Kotonoha Akane・Aoi ; two females that are a pair of sisters.
Minase Kou ; a male teacher (like Hiyama Kiyoteru).
Kyomachi Seika ; a young adult female voiced by Rika Tachibana and produced in collaboration with Tsukurujyo, a production group based in Seika, Kyoto . She was adopted as the district mascot.[ 18]
Tohoku Kiritan ; Zunko's youngest sister, a preteen voiced by Himika Akaneya . Produced in collaboration with SSS Co., Ltd.[ 19]
Kizuna Akari
Haruno Sora
Tohoku Itako ; Zunko and Kiritan's oldest sister, a young adult voiced by Ibuki Kido . Also a collaboration with SSS Co., Ltd.[ 20]
Tsuina-chan ; based on the character Tsuina the Ogre Hunter , a teenage female voiced by Mai Kadowaki who can speak both Standard and Kansai dialects .[ 21]
Iori Yuzuru ; a young male with androgynous design, produced in collaboration with AI Inc.[ 22]
